The Britannia Hotel Coventry garners a notable mix of praise and criticism, predominantly revolving around its prime, central location. This hotel is renowned for its strategic placement in the heart of Coventry, offering easy access to local attractions such as the Cathedral, the Herbert Art Gallery and the main shopping district. Guests particularly value its proximity to transport hubs like the Meadow Bus Station and the train station, making it an ideal choice for both local exploration and travel convenience. Its closeness to Coventry University and nightlife adds to the appeal, especially for budget-conscious travelers seeking economic and practical stays.
Breakfast offerings are generally appreciated for their variety and taste with multiple guests commending the traditional English breakfast and buffet spread. The friendly and accommodating nature of some breakfast staff adds a positive note to the dining experience. However, the breakfast service does receive criticism for issues like limited variety, food quality and poor cleanliness. Timing and service limitations also mar the experience for some guests.
Dinner experiences are similarly dichotomous. Guests appreciate the well-cooked, generous portions and inexpensive options. The dining area is suitable for large groups, often favored by coach tours. Unfortunately, the restaurant's inconsistent operational hours and the requirement to purchase meal tokens in advance cause significant inconvenience. The bar receives mixed reviews with some finding it pleasant yet others criticizing its pricing and availability.
Room reviews highlight spaciousness and comfort with some guests enjoying the views and the layout featuring separate toilet and bathroom areas. Despite these positives, many point out the dated decor, inconsistent cleanliness and poor maintenance, including issues like dirty carpets and non-functional facilities. Noise problems from both outside and within the hotel affect the overall comfort for many visitors.
Cleanliness reviews are mixed; while some guests find their accommodations clean and well-maintained, numerous others report serious issues such as dirty carpets, unpleasant odors and unhygienic bathrooms. Inconsistent room cleaning and general maintenance problems are recurrent themes that detract from the hotel’s appeal.
Staff service receives a blend of positive remarks and pointed critiques. Guests frequently praise the helpfulness and friendliness of the reception and restaurant staff, acknowledging their professionalism and willingness to assist. However, notable instances of rudeness and unprofessional behavior also feature prominently in guest feedback, affecting the hotel’s overall reputation for customer service.
WiFi access is a significant point of contention. While free WiFi is available in the reception and lobby, in-room internet access requires an additional fee, which many find prohibitive and unreliable. The quality of the paid WiFi is often disappointing with guests recommending mobile data as a backup.
The hotel's central location is advantageous for those wanting to experience Coventry's vibrant nightlife, offering easy access to various pubs, bars and restaurants. However, the noise levels from the surrounding nightlife can disrupt the sleep experience for those sensitive to sound.
Bed comfort also receives mixed feedback. Some guests find the beds very comfortable with clean, quality linens, while others describe them as hard, worn out and uncomfortable. Issues with outdated bed structures and insufficient pillow options are also noted.
Accessibility is a positive aspect with features like wide access doors and the hotel's central location providing convenience for wheelchair users and easy access to public transport.
Overall, while the Britannia Hotel Coventry benefits from its excellent location and economic pricing, it has significant areas for improvement, particularly concerning room updates, cleanliness, service consistency and amenities.

Coventry Hill Hotel enjoys a well-regarded and convenient location, offering easy access to the Coventry city centre, nearby Allesley Village and major roads such as the A45. Proximity to Birmingham Airport and ample parking facilities further enhance its appeal, making it a practical and sensibly-priced choice for business travelers and those attending local events.
The breakfast experience draws mixed reviews, although many guests appreciate the nicely presented food and accommodating staff. Positive mentions highlight the efforts of the kitchen team and the pleasant service. However, the need to pre-order breakfast and the absence of a buffet are seen as drawbacks by some guests and the £12 charge did not always seem justified to them. There were also issues with availability and pre-ordering procedures which left some guests frustrated.
When it comes to the rooms, reviews suggest a varied experience. Many found the rooms to be clean and comfortable with fresh linens, spacious layouts and practical amenities like tea and coffee facilities adding value. Recently redecorated and re-carpeted rooms were particularly noted for their pleasant ambiance. Nonetheless, some felt the decor was dated and needed refurbishment and there were occasional maintenance issues. Despite these concerns, the rooms were generally seen as a comfortable retreat.
Cleanliness is a strong point within individual rooms, where guests appreciated the well-maintained spaces, clean sheets and fresh bedding. Hot showers and comfortable beds were also highlighted. However, the common areas of the hotel seemed less well-kept with mentions of an old, neglected atmosphere and some unpleasant smells contributing to a less favorable overall impression.
Staff at Coventry Hill Hotel are consistently praised for their friendliness and willingness to help. Guests appreciated the warm, polite demeanor of the reception staff and the efficient service during check-in, though occasional mentions of unhelpfulness indicate some inconsistency in service quality. Overall, the hospitality and amiability of the staff contribute positively to the guest experience.
Feedback on the beds is varied with many guests finding them comfortable and conducive to a good night's sleep, highlighted by the cleanliness of the sheets. Some guests, however, reported issues with hard, lumpy mattresses and older beds. Despite these concerns, the overall consensus points to a reasonably satisfactory experience with the beds.
In conclusion, while Coventry Hill Hotel excels in location, staff friendliness and room cleanliness, it faces challenges in consistent room quality and breakfast service. Improvements in these areas could significantly enhance the overall guest experience.
